In a highly anticipated two-hour conversation on X, Elon Musk and Donald Trump covered a range of topics, showcasing their complex relationship and differing views. Here are ten key points from their discussion:
  1. Largest Deportation in History: Trump vowed that, if re-elected, he would oversee the largest deportation effort ever attempted in the U.S., citing it as an unavoidable measure.
  2. Plans for an Iron Dome: Trump proposed building a U.S. version of Israel’s Iron Dome defense system to bolster national security against foreign threats.
  3. Education Reform: Trump expressed his intention to dismantle the U.S. Department of Education, advocating for a shift in educational control to state governments.
  4. Elon Musk’s Endorsement: Musk reiterated his support for Trump, stating he was optimistic about Trump's presidency and the future of his policies.
  5. Cyber Attack Delay: The conversation was delayed by over 40 minutes due to a cyber attack on X, as Musk claimed, which disrupted the live broadcast.
  6. Shift on Electric Vehicles: Trump acknowledged a shift in his stance on electric vehicles, influenced by Musk’s endorsement, despite previous criticisms.
  7. Criticism of Kamala Harris: During the interview, Trump criticized Kamala Harris for her lack of long-form interviews and made disparaging remarks about her campaign.
  8. Climate Change and Nuclear Threats: Musk advocated for addressing global warming, while Trump pivoted to focus on what he described as the greater threat of nuclear warming.
  9. Potential Role for Musk: Musk hinted at a potential advisory role in the Trump administration, discussing how he could assist with government accountability and spending.
  10. California Critique: Trump aimed at California’s leadership and education policies, using derogatory nicknames for Governor Gavin Newsom and criticizing state policies.
The conversation, marked by its technical difficulties and Trump’s bold statements, highlighted the shifting dynamics between the tech billionaire and the former president.
